Things about Software Companies In Indianapolis

Wiki Article

Some Of Software Companies In Indianapolis

Table of ContentsSome Known Factual Statements About Software Companies In Indianapolis Some Known Details About Software Companies In Indianapolis All about Software Companies In IndianapolisThings about Software Companies In IndianapolisGetting The Software Companies In Indianapolis To WorkThe Facts About Software Companies In Indianapolis RevealedSoftware Companies In Indianapolis Things To Know Before You BuyWhat Does Software Companies In Indianapolis Do?
PHP is still widely used and taken into consideration a great language for beginners in shows languages. SQL is a programs language commonly used for upgrading, obtaining, and also adjusting databases.

Software Companies in IndianapolisSoftware Companies in Indianapolis


The demand for software advancement abilities is expected to enhance in the coming years. As you keep up with the information about software application development and also the existing patterns, you may also be interested in these brand-new and future innovations.

Fundamentally, software is a set of directions or programs that regulate a system's actions. Software development includes the process of producing, creating, releasing, and sustaining software application. At a high level, there are four kinds of software application:. This software program outfits an offered device or system with core functions, such as the os, disk management, utilities, and equipment management.

Software Companies In Indianapolis Fundamentals Explained

This software assists individuals do jobs. Instances consist of office apps, data management software program, media players, safety programs, and a lot more.

While Dev, Ops can give a range of advantages, it can be troublesome for a variety of organizations. This is particularly true for organizations that are not well matched to having actually applications continually updated. This can consist of companies with rigorous regulatory requirements and with customers that have restraints around upgrade regularity.

Usually, the process follows these stages: demands, style, execution, confirmation, and maintenance. Each phase has a distinctive goal, and each action has to be finished entirely prior to transferring to the next. In numerous companies, this stands for the conventional strategy, so it is often comfortable and also well comprehended for several team participants.

Software Companies In Indianapolis Things To Know Before You Get This

Furthermore, it can be challenging for groups to adjust to changing demands that might develop throughout advancement. This technique shares some similarities with dexterous. This is a non-linear advancement technique that condenses style and also code building and construction. RAD contains four stages: needs intending, customer style, building and construction, and also cutover. Design and construction are repeated until the user is completely satisfied.

Within most organizations, teams establish different settings for advancement, screening, staging, and production - Software Companies in Indianapolis. In this means, designers can produce as well as innovate, without breaking anything in the manufacturing setting. A facility collection of elements are needed for each software application growth setting: A physical or digital maker, including an underlying os, data source system, and so forth

A software program growth setting can play a big function in the security, dependability, and ultimate success of a software application offering. These environments: Play an indispensable function in software application development, management, and also maintenance. Enable designers to do screening and confirm that programs will certainly operate as expected. Help programmers to make code changes in a controlled setting, without influencing individuals.

Things about Software Companies In Indianapolis

In making this option, teams must look for a solution that visit this site is well aligned with the type of app being developed, including appropriate languages, systems, implementations, tools, and so forth. A programmer may desire to produce an application that can run on i, OS and also Android mobile tools, as well as through a web page.

Software Companies in IndianapolisSoftware Companies in Indianapolis
With Dev, Absolutely no, developers can create brand-new settings by logging onto a console and selecting from numerous themes or producing their very own design templates. Whenever needed, designers can quickly share their environments, so others can interact with services running on their themes. To find out extra, make sure to go to the Dev, No item page.

The three main locations of advancement planning are Needs Collecting, Planning and also Style, and R & D. is the primary step. It needs the team to determine troubles, apply considerations, as well as meet the demands of stakeholders. The major stakeholders are normally customers, so target examinations can be a great way to make clear essential concerns when dealing with a little example of the target market.

The 2-Minute Rule for Software Companies In Indianapolis

Functions are broken down into smaller sized tasks so that they can be estimated extra precisely. The phase is a bit similar to the preparation phase. When some major functions are new, essential, and high-risk, you have to perform research about their execution to minimize these risks in the production stage.

To develop an effective software advancement plan, it is really essential to recognize how critical its quality is to the success of the product. Below are one of the most usual phases of a software application advancement task. You can utilize them as an overview when describing the phases as well as elements of any kind of task.

Right here are some important things to keep in mind: Positioning. How does this job matched the goal as well as objectives of the company? Resources. Does the company have adequate sources to make the project a success? Preparation. How does this project fit in with the routine of other projects as well as goals? Cost.

Rumored Buzz on Software Companies In Indianapolis

Defining objectives is likewise crucial for composing a sensible and also succinct job plan. The software ought to automate specific jobs, increase productivity, or optimize procedures.

With Dev, Absolutely no, programmers can develop new environments by logging onto a console and also selecting from numerous templates or developing best site their own templates. Whenever required, designers can quickly share their atmospheres, so others can interact with solutions running on their layouts. To get more information, make certain to see the Dev, Absolutely no product web page.

Software Companies in IndianapolisSoftware Companies in Indianapolis
The three primary areas of growth preparation are Needs Gathering, Preparation and Design, and Research Study and also Development. is the initial step. It calls for the group to determine troubles, use factors to consider, as well as accomplish the requirements of stakeholders. The primary stakeholders are generally clients, so target examinations can be a good method to clarify essential problems when dealing with a small example of the target market.

Rumored Buzz on Software Companies In Indianapolis

Features are damaged down into smaller tasks to ensure that they can be approximated much more precisely. The phase is a bit similar to the preparation stage. When some significant functions are new, vital, and also high-risk, you need to perform study concerning their execution to decrease these threats in the manufacturing stage.

To develop an efficient software program advancement strategy, it is extremely vital to comprehend just how crucial its top quality is to the success of the product. Software Companies in Indianapolis. Below are one of the most typical phases of a software advancement task. You can utilize them as an overview when outlining the stages and components of any kind of project


Here are some vital points to note: Positioning. Exactly how does this job suited the objective and also goals of the firm? Resources. Does the company have adequate resources to make the task a success? Preparation. Just how does this task fit in with the schedule of other tasks and goals? Cost.

Software Companies In Indianapolis - An Overview

This quality makes it easier to predict the outcome of the project, both for the client as well as for the firm. Defining objectives is also vital for creating a realistic and concise task strategy. important site The software application ought to automate particular tasks, increase productivity, or enhance processes. The precise goal must be clear.

Report this wiki page